Corona infection has taken a formidable form in the country. Its coming record cases have raised the concerns of the Central and State Governments. Meanwhile, the country's three eminent doctors, Randeep Guleria, director of AIIMS, Dr. Shetty, chairman of Narayana Health, and Dr. Naresh Trehan, chairman of Medanta Hospitals, told the people how to avoid Corona and how they should do it.
'Magic pill not remdesivir'
He said that in the cases of Covid-19, more than 85 percent of people will be cured without drugs like remdesivir. The symptoms that most people will have are- cold, sore throat, etc. and in 5 to 7 days they will be cured from it. Only 15 percent of people may need mild treatment.
Guleria further said- The most important thing is that those of us who are in isolation at home or the hospital, that there is no need for any treatment really in a panic. Only a small percentage of people need remdesivir, do not consider it as a magic bullet.
'Stay at home if there are no serious conditions'
Whereas, Medanta chairman Naresh Trehan said that remdesivir is not a panacea. It reduces viral load only to those who need it. He said that very few people require hospitalization. The beds of the hospitals should be used responsibly. It is up to all of us. So at the same time, Devi Shetty, doctor of Narayana Health, told that she should isolate herself after seeing the symptoms of the corona. Besides, if serious conditions do not occur, stay at home.
30 lakh people vaccinated during the last 24 hours
Earlier, during the press conference on Wednesday, the Union Health Secretary Rajesh Bhushan said that 21 lakh 57 thousand cases are active in India at present, which is twice as much as last year. The Health Secretary said that so far more than 13 crore people have been vaccinated in the country, out of which 30 lakh people were vaccinated during the last 24 hours. So far, 87 percent of the health workers have been vaccinated.
1.1 crore doses of covaxine were given in the country, of which 4,208 were taken after taking the first dose and 695 were positive after taking the second dose. The Covishield vaccine was given to 116 million people in the country, of which 17, 145 became positive after the first dose and 5014 after the second dose.
